Heritage Accommodations
Gingerflower Boutique Hotel operates within a restored Peranakan townhouse, showcasing authentic architectural elements. The distinctive long and narrow structure of the building includes three air well courtyards, creating a unique sense of space and natural ventilation. Antique marble and vividly colored Peranakan wall moldings throughout the hotel highlight its historical significance.

Cultural Insights
The hotel is situated in a region rich with history, reflecting a blend of Malay, Chinese, and European influences. Visitors can explore the cultural legacy stemming from past interactions, such as the arrival of Admiral Cheng Ho in the 15th century and the Portuguese occupation. The striking architectural styles make Malacca a significant site for history enthusiasts.

Key Offerings
Highlights include beloved local favorites such as cendol, a refreshing dessert made with coconut milk and palm sugar, alongside savory chicken rice balls that showcase authentic tastes of the region.
